About the role

  • Contacts patients, employer, insurance companies and government agencies either by telephone or mail in order to expedite payment.
  • Establishes effective working relationship with patients, collection agencies, vendors and internal departments to effectively resolve account issues.
  • Handles patient, internal department, third party agency, vendor requests/inquiries and complaints in regards to bad debt collection process.

Responsibilities

  • Effectively documents all accounts in regard to why the account has been opened, process documentation and actions taken to resolve outstanding issues.
  • Maintains the lowest possible ratio of bad debt expense write-off by employing good collection methods.
  • Maintains and reconciles records of placements to third party agencies.
